Charging your solar panel module via USB:

Everbright Solar  Lights can be charged via USB as well as by the sun. USB enables you to use the lights inside where they can not charge 
from the sun. USB charging also enables you to fully charge your lights in the run up to a party or special occasion if the weather has let 
you down. Please note that you do not need to take your lights down to charge them via USB. Simply unplug the light string from the solar 
panel module and take the solar panel module inside. Before you begin, lift back the rubber cover that protects the USB port (marked D 
below) and make sure it is dry.  

Please note that failure to ensure the solar panel module is dry prior to charging via USB may damage 

your solar panel module, USB device or cause injury.

  Plug the USB end of the cable into your USB device and plug the round adaptor tip 

into the solar panel module (under the cover marked D in the illustration below). Once the solar panel module is connected to a USB 
device the red LED light next to the charging port on the solar panel module will light up to let you know that the batteries are charging.

USB Charging Times:

50 LED  Lights, Party, Hessian, Rattan and Chinese Lights: 

3 hours 

100 LED  Lights: 

5 hours

300 LED  Lights: 

10 hours 

Trouble Shooting

My lights are on but it isn’t dark:

Your Everbright Solar Lights have a sensor in the solar panel that tells them when it is dark enough to turn on. If your lights are coming on 
during the day by themselves then this suggests that the panel thinks it is dark when it isn’t. This can happen in unusually dark weather 
conditions, but usually it is a sign that the solar panel is positioned in a heavily shaded location. Please rethink your solar panel module 
location or remove objects obstructing light from reaching the solar panel.

My lights have worked for the first few nights and then stopped working:

Usually the Everbright Solar Lights come partially charged so they will work for a few nights without receiving a fresh charge. If the lights 

stop working after a few nights then it is likely that they have not received a fresh charge during the first few days.  Please check the 
location of your solar panel before switching the lights off by using the switch on the underside of the solar panel pack. Leave your lights 
switched off for a minimum of 3 days to allow the batteries to fully charge them via USB.

I can not get my lights to turn on and they never have:

Usually our Everbright Solar Lights come partially charged, but this isn’t always the case. Please check the location of your solar panel 

module before switching the lights off by using the switch on the underside of the solar panel pack. Leave your lights switched off for a 

minimum of 3 days to allow the batteries to fully charge or charge them via USB.

Replacing  the AA rechargeable batteries:

After several years use you may need to replace your batteries if you notice 
that your lights aren’t performing as well as they used to. You can replace your 
batteries by removing the battery compartment bung (part 

A

). To remove the 

bung firmly grip part 

B

 with one hand and wiggle out the bung (part 

A

) with the 

other hand. 

Please do not grip any other part of the solar panel module 

(other than part B) when removing the bung as this may damage the 
module and invalidate your warranty.

  

Please replace your batteries with the AA rechargeable batteries 
recommended below. 

When inserting new batteries it is important to ensure 

that the new batteries are put in the correct way and that the bung is put back 
in the correct way round.  To be sure look into the battery compartment and 
locate the side that has the spring and place a battery in that side so that the 

flat end of the battery goes in first against the spring. Place the other battery in 

the opposite way up. Ensure the bung is inserted the correct way by making 

sure the spring on the bung goes on top of the battery that has its flat end 

showing. Please note that AA rechargeable batteries are available from most 
shops including supermarkets, newsagents and petrol stations.  

Please 

recycle your old batteries!

Required AA Batteries

Everbright Solar   Lights - 50 LED  Bulbs:

     2 x AA 600mAh NiMH rechargeable batteries

Everbright Solar   Lights - 100 LED  Bulbs:

  2 x AA 1000mAh NiMH  rechargeable batteries

Everbright Solar   Lights - 300 LED Bulbs:

   2 x AA 2000mAh NiMH rechargeable batteries

Everbright Solar Party/Hessian/Rattan/Chinese Lights:  

2 x AA 600mAh NiMH rechargeable batteries
